History of Cheese Pie:

The roots of Ham and Cheese Pie trace back to European cuisine, particularly France and England, where savory pies became household staples. Over time, the combination of ham and cheese gained popularity in American kitchens, evolving into various forms—from breakfast quiches to hearty dinner pies. The modern version often uses pre-made pie crusts or puff pastry, giving home cooks an easy way to recreate this timeless classic with minimal effort.

Ham and Cheese Pie is a rich, savory dish filled with diced ham, melted cheese, and a creamy custard baked in a golden crust. It’s perfect for breakfast, brunch, or dinner and delivers comforting flavors in every slice.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 40 minutes
Total Time 55 minutes
Course brunch, Main Course
Cuisine American, European
Calories 380 kcal

Ingredients
  

  • 1 pie crust (homemade or store-bought)
  • 1½ cups cooked ham, diced
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ar or Swiss cheese
  • 3 large eggs
  • 1 cup milk or half-and-half
  • 1 small onion, finely chopped
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per
  • ½ teaspoon mustard powder (optional for flavor boost)

Instructions
 

  •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  • Fit the pie crust into a 9-inch pie dish and prick the bottom with a fork.
  • In a skillet, sauté onions until soft and translucent.
  • In a bowl, whisk together eggs, milk, salt, pepper, and mustard powder.
  • Spread diced ham and sautéed onions evenly in the pie crust.
  • Sprinkle cheese over the top, then pour the egg mixture evenly over the filling.
  • Bake for 35–40 minutes, or until the top is golden and the center is set.
  • Let cool for 10 minutes before slicing and serving.

Notes

  • Use leftover holiday ham to make this dish more economical.
  • Substitute Swiss cheese for a milder flavour or Gruyère for a sharper taste.
  • Add chopped spinach or broccoli for extra nutrients.
  • Store leftovers in the refrigerator for up to 4 days.
  • Reheat in the oven for the best texture.

Tips for Ham and Cheese:

  • Blind-bake the crust for 5–7 minutes to prevent sogginess.
  • Let the pie rest before slicing for clean cuts.
  • Use puff pastry instead of a traditional crust for a flaky texture.
  • Mix different cheeses for deeper flavour.
  • Serve with a side salad or fruit for a complete meal.
FAQ’s for Cheese:

Q: Can I use turkey instead of ham?
Yes, cooked turkey or chicken can replace ham for a lighter version.

Q: Can I freeze Ham and Cheese Pie?
Yes, wrap tightly and freeze for up to 2 months. Reheat in the oven before serving.

Q: Can I make it crustless?
Yes, skip the crust for a quiche-like dish.

Q: What kind of cheese works best?
Cheddar, Swiss, or mozzarella all melt beautifully and complement ham well.

Q: Can I make it ahead?
Absolutely! Assemble the pie ahead of time and refrigerate until ready to bake.
